Auburn Scandal Poll
Media outlets and fan message boards are abuzz about a potential scandal at Auburn regarding athletes and what appears to be an irregularly large amount of independent study courses.
18 players from Auburn's 2004 team (13-0) took a combined 97 hours of independent study courses (including statistics) from the same professor over the course of their careers.
Over 25% of the students in the professor's independent study/directed readings courses were athletes.
